The father–son rule is a rule used for recruiting in the Australian Football League , which allows a club first recruiting access to the son of a long-serving member of that club.
The father–son rule has existed since the late 1940s. The following is a complete list of father–son draftees since 1986, when an entry draft was first established in the league.

Prior to 1997, father–son selections were taken prior to the draft and hence did not have a selection number. From 1997 to 2006, selections were made in the third round. Since 2007, selections have been subject to a bidding system.
